What Is Turmeric?

Turmeric is a golden herb derived from the root of the Curcuma longa plant, which has been used for thousands of years in Ayurvedic and Chinese medicine. This plant is not only a culinary spice but also a symbol of natural healing, boasting the power of curcumin – a precious polyphenolic compound with potent anti-inflammatory and antioxidant properties.

Anti-inflammatory and Antioxidant Mechanisms

Curcumin reduces pro-inflammatory cytokines, stabilizes the activity of COX-2 and NF-κB enzymes. At the same time, it enhances the production of glutathione, superoxide dismutase, and catalase – endogenous antioxidant enzymes that protect cells from oxidative stress.

Fresh Root and Powdered Form

Fresh turmeric root contains high levels of curcuminoids and essential oils, which are used in food processing, drinks, and the preparation of medicinal tea. Dry turmeric powder is suitable for everyday recipes, easy to store, and mix.

Culinary Applications

Turmeric is used in curries, smoothies, turmeric lattes, and cleansing juices. When heated with natural fats such as coconut oil, curcumin is more easily absorbed through the intestines.

Synergistic Combination with Piperine

The combination of curcumin and piperine, the active ingredient in black pepper, enhances bioavailability, creating a synergistic effect that supports optimal nutrient absorption in the body.

Forms and Potency

Capsules, tablets, gummies, and liquid extracts come in varying concentrations of curcuminoids, with 95% curcuminoids standards typically used in clinical studies.

Possible Side Effects and Safety Considerations

Turmeric and curcumin are considered safe active ingredients when used in the correct dosage and under medical supervision. However, the body may experience some mild physiological reactions related to the absorption and metabolism of the active ingredients.

Digestive Sensations

Some people experience a feeling of warmth in the epigastric region or increased intestinal motility after taking high doses of the medication. This phenomenon is related to the ability to stimulate bile secretion and increase digestive enzyme activity.

Special Populations

Pregnant women, people with a history of gallstones, or those undergoing medical treatment should seek professional advice before supplementing curcumin. These groups exhibit endocrine and metabolic changes, necessitating appropriate dose adjustments.

Drug Interactions

Curcumin affects drug metabolism through the cytochrome P450 enzyme system, particularly with anticoagulants and hypoglycemic drugs. Close medical supervision ensures long-term pharmacological efficacy and safety.

Factors That Influence Curcumin Absorption

Curcumin, a powerful biological compound found in turmeric, is influenced by various physiological and chemical factors that affect its absorption into the body. Optimizing these factors helps increase its anti-inflammatory, antioxidant, and cytoprotective effects.

Piperine Interaction

Piperine in black pepper activates intestinal enzymes, slowing down the metabolism of curcumin and facilitating its absorption by the body.

Lipid Solubility

Curcumin is fat-soluble. When taken with vegetable oils or lipid-containing meals, it diffuses well through the intestinal membrane.

Nano and Liposomal Delivery

Nano or liposome technologies encapsulate curcumin, enhancing its stability and improving delivery to target tissues.

Gut Microbiota Activity

The gut microbiota participates in the metabolism of curcumin into more biologically active forms, thereby helping to prolong its systemic effects.
